Stellan is a boy’s name of Swedish origin, meaning “calm, still”. Below you’ll find its meaning, origin, popularity, and similar names to consider.
What Does the Name Stellan Mean?
The name Stellan is generally understood to mean “calm, still.” Many parents are drawn to Stellan for the warmth and character this meaning brings to a child’s name.
